History and Development

The concept of Hard Rock Casino has its roots in the 1970s music scene, where a group of entrepreneurs launched a chain of rock 'n' roll-themed restaurants called Hard Rock Cafe. The brand's initial success was fueled by its eclectic mix of music memorabilia, themed decor, and live entertainment options. In the late 1990s and early 2000s, casino operators began incorporating similar concepts into their establishments, creating dedicated gaming areas with a rock 'n' roll theme.

The Concept in Action

A typical Hard Rock Casino offers an expansive gaming floor featuring slot machines, table games (such as blackjack, roulette, and craps), and poker rooms. These venues often feature extensive collections of music memorabilia, live concerts and events, restaurants, bars, and shopping areas. Patrons can also participate in tournaments or compete against other players for cash prizes.

Risks and Responsible Considerations

Players must be mindful of their financial situation and understand the potential risks associated with gaming:

  1. Problem Gambling : Signs include increased frequency, decreased control over bets, or chasing losses.
  2. Responsible Gaming Practices : Establishments often offer guidelines, support services, or tools to encourage responsible play.
